Description

Compare and contrast the music of Chopin, Debussy, and Beethoven with that of Alicia Keys with this bucket drumming activity! Students will learn some brief background information on Alicia Keys, listen to samples of "old" music in Keys' music, and end with a bucket drumming play-along to her hit single, Girl on Fire.

This activity would be perfect to celebrate Black History Month, Women's History Month, or just to use as a fun way to incorporate more popular music into your classroom.
